English
Adjective
ridiculing (comparative more ridiculing, superlative most ridiculing)
- In a manner intended to ridicule.
Verb
ridiculing
- present participle and gerund of ridicule
Noun
ridiculing (plural ridiculings)
- The act of exposing to ridicule.
2002, Daniel M. Haybron, Earth's Abominations: Philosophical Studies of Evil, page 33:Killings that are not wicked could exist, as could ridiculings that are wicked.
